Airlock Digital, a provider of preventative endpoint security, announced Agentic AI Control & Governance at Black Hat USA 2026. The new capabilities extend its application control solution by providing command- and session-level visibility into trusted AI agent behavior, centralized policy management, and real-time governance over what trusted AI agents are allowed to do on endpoints. The company expects customer general availability in Q3 2026. The announcement highlights the growing challenge of governing AI agents, citing Cloud Security Alliance data from April 2026 that 82% of organizations had unknown AI agents running in their environments and 65% had experienced an AI agent-related security incident in the prior 12 months. Airlock Digital's solution aims to help security and IT teams automatically discover AI applications, manage policies, evaluate AI agent commands in real time, and demonstrate AI governance through a centralized dashboard. The company will demonstrate the new capabilities at Black Hat USA 2026 in Las Vegas.
